Ouch! That is not a winning personal financing approach. Do not stress NPR's Life Package is right here to aid. Below's just how to acquire a car without obtaining over your head in financial obligation or paying more than you need to - truck color ideas. "The solitary best guidance I can give to people is to get preapproved for an auto financing from your bank, a credit report union or an online lending institution," says Philip Reed.


He likewise functioned undercover at a car dealership to discover the tricks of the service when he worked for the car-buying site . Reed is going to draw back the curtain on the car-buying video game. For something, he states, getting a funding from a lending institution outside the cars and truck dealer prompts buyers to believe about a crucial concern.

" Reed states obtaining preapproved also discloses any kind of troubles with your credit. Before you begin auto purchasing, you could desire to develop up your credit history score or get incorrect details off your credit score record. And search for the very best price. "People are being charged extra for rates of interest than they must be based upon their creditworthiness," states John Van Alst, an attorney with the National Customer Legislation Center.

If you're purchasing a vehicle at a dealership, emphasis on one thing at a time. At the car dealership, Reed and Van Alst both state, the very first action is to start with the rate of the automobile you are purchasing.


Reed says don't respond to those concerns! That makes the video game too difficult, and you're playing versus pros. If you negotiate a truly great acquisition cost on the vehicle, they might raise the passion price to make additional money on you that way or lowball you on your trade-in. They can manage all those consider their head at the same time.

If you've bought an auto, you understand just how this works. You've gone to the car dealership for hours, you're tired, you've decided on a price, you've haggled over the trade-in then you get handed off to the financing supervisor. "You're resulted in this back workplace. They'll commonly describe it as the box," says Van Alst.


Car dealerships make a great deal of cash on this things. And Van Alst claims it's often extremely pricey and lots of people have no concept how to find out a fair price. "Is this add-on, you recognize, being increased 300%? You don't really know any of that," Van Alst says. He and Reed claim a great approach, especially with a new automobile, is to just state no to every little thing.

"Worrying the extended factory guarantee, you can always acquire it later," states Reed. "So if you're purchasing a brand-new automobile, you can purchase it in 3 years from currently, prior to it heads out of warranty." At that factor, if you want the prolonged warranty, he claims, you ought to call several dealerships and request for the very best price each can use.
